lol yeah comparing a 12 pipe (4 real) x1600xt to a 48pipe (16 real) x1900 lol!
you've got 3x the gpu power in pipes alone let alone the 1900 runs at 625-650mhz (xt-xtx) compared to 590mhz of the x1600.

If you're only at 48c loaded you can push it some more by extra vcore. i wouldnt worry about vdroop all that much. Just set a higher initial value so that under load its what you need. When idle your cpu will throttle and be able to handle the higher voltage.

Still i'd of gone with the c2d! at 3GHz the c2d is easily a match for a dual 4ghz 900 series chip, never mind the old 800 series. Pretty much all c2d's hit mid 3G's as well.
